Basic Information
ID DDInter1169
Drug Type small molecule
Molecular Formula C6H12N4
Molecular Weight 140.186
CAS Number 100-97-0
Description Methenamine is a heterocyclic organic compound with a cage-like structure similar to adamantane. In salt form it is used for the treatment of urinary tract infection (Example: methenamine hippurate which is the hippuric acid salt of methenamine).
ATC Classification J01XX05
IUPAC Name 1,3,5,7-tetraazatricyclo[3.3.1.1^{3,7}]decane
InChI VKYKSIONXSXAKP-UHFFFAOYSA-N
Canonical SMILES C1N2CN3CN1CN(C2)C3
